About 5409 Smith Lake Boulevard
The Lakeway is a single-story, 4-bedroom, 3-bathroom home featuring approximately 2,034 square feet of living space. The large foyer opens to the secondary bedrooms, and bath. Center kitchen includes a breakfast bar and perfect sized corner pantry. Open concept floor plan boasts spacious combined living room and dining area. The spacious main bedroom, bedroom 1, features an attractive bathroom with walk-in closet. Bedrooms 3 and 4, along with bath 3 are located just off of the Dining Room. The standard covered patio is located off the living room. You’ll enjoy added security in your new D.R. Horton home with our Home is Connected features.
